LEVEL 2
You will learn all aspects of Site Carpentry, including building methods, first fixing, second fixing, structural carcassing and maintenance. You will also cover aspects of Health and Safety issues and how to maintain good working relationships, both with colleagues and customers. You will be trained by an experienced tradesperson in our purpose-designed Construction Centre.
You will be taught in a well-equipped workshop with all the up-to-date resources associated with this type of course. You will have the opportunity to use this equipment to develop your skills in Carpentry and Joinery. You will be closely tutored in all aspects of the course.
Safety is a prime objective and you will be expected to provide suitable safety footwear.
Duration: One year.
Entry requirements:
5 GCSEs grade 4-9 or completion of Level 1 Construction.
Possible combinations:
This is a full-time course in its own right.
Progression routes:
Level 3 Carpentry, apprenticeships or employment.
PAINTING AND DECORATING
LEVEL 2
The purpose of this qualification is to equip learners with the knowledge and understanding to progress into a job role in the industry.
This qualification provides learners with a range of painting and decorating skills and knowledge. Learners will also develop an understanding of the health and safety requirements for working in the construction industry, and the industry itself.
Course duration:
One year.
Entry requirements:
5 GCSEs grade 2-9 including a grade 4 in Maths or successful completion of the Level 1 Construction Multi-trades course.
What students will learn:
The course is in unit form and you will be expected to complete all units for the full qualification.
• Construction health and safety • The construction industry • Preparing surfaces for decorating • Apply paint by brush and roller • Apply standard coverings to walls and ceilings • Produce decorative finishes • Construction information, quantities and communications
An integral part of all of the units will be Health and Safety. Throughout the course you will be able to use your work as evidence for all areas. If you are the kind of person who enjoys using your hands and would like to develop these skills, this is the ideal course for you!
Assessment:
Assessment portfolio, externally assessed examination, practical assessment.
Enrichment opportunities:
Purposeful Work Experience & Community projects. Outside speakers from the painting, decorating and construction world.
Possible combinations: This is a full-time course.
Progression routes:
On completion you would be eligible to continue onto the Level 3 Painting and Decorating course.
PLASTERING
LEVEL 2
The purpose of this qualification is to equip learners with the knowledge and understanding to progress into a job role in the industry.
This qualification provides learners with a range of plastering skills and knowledge. Learners will also develop an understanding of the health and safety requirements for working in the construction industry, and the industry itself.
Course duration:
One year.
Entry requirements:
5 GCSEs grade 2-9 including a grade 4 in Maths and/or English.
What students will learn:
The course is in unit form and you will be expected to complete all units for the full qualification.
• Construction health and safety • The construction industry • Apply plaster to internal surfaces • Apply render to external surfaces • Preparing background surfaces for plasterwork • Fix dry lining and plasterboard products
An integral part of all of the units will be Health and Safety. Throughout the course you will be able to use your work as evidence for all areas.
If you are the kind of person who enjoys using your hands and would like to develop these skills, this is the ideal course for you!
Assessment:
Assessment portfolio, externally assessed examination, practical assessment.
Enrichment opportunities:
Purposeful Work Experience & Community projects. Outside speakers from the painting, decorating and construction world.
Possible combinations: This is a full-time course.
Progression routes:
Level 3 Plastering.
